Structure and Working Principle

The profile track traction machine consists of a sturdy frame, a set of tracks or belts, and a motorized drive system. The tracks are typically made of rubber or steel, providing durability and grip for pulling heavy loads. The motorized drive system allows for adjustable speed controls, enabling precise movement of materials. The working principle involves the tracks gripping the material and pulling it along a predefined path. The machine can be configured to handle various profile types, ensuring compatibility with different materials. The adjustable speed controls allow operators to fine-tune the machine's performance based on the specific requirements of the task.

Application Areas

The profile track traction machine is widely used in industries such as construction, manufacturing, and utilities. In construction, it is commonly employed for pulling cables, pipes, and other materials through trenches or conduits. In manufacturing, it is used to guide large structural components or other heavy materials along a production line. The machine's versatility also makes it suitable for use in utilities, where it can assist in the installation and maintenance of underground cables and pipes. Its ability to handle different profile types and adjust speed controls makes it a valuable tool in various industrial applications, ensuring operational efficiency and reliability.

Maintenance and Precautions

Regular maintenance is essential to ensure the longevity and performance of the profile track traction machine. This includes routine inspections of the tracks, drive system, and other components to identify and address any wear or damage. Lubrication of moving parts is also critical to reduce friction and prevent premature failure. Operators should follow safety precautions when using the machine, such as wearing appropriate protective gear and ensuring that the material being pulled is securely fastened. Overloading the machine or using it beyond its specified capacity can lead to equipment failure and potential safety hazards. Proper training and adherence to operational guidelines are essential to maximize the machine's performance and safety.
